The Core Difference: How Algae Oil Avoids Contamination
Most high-quality algae oil is cultivated in controlled, land-based systems rather than harvested from the ocean. This manufacturing method is the primary reason it does not contain mercury. By bypassing the marine food chain entirely, producers can ensure the final product is free from the environmental toxins that can accumulate in wild-caught fish. Fish get their omega-3 content from consuming microalgae, but because they are higher up the food chain, they also accumulate contaminants like mercury and polychlorinated biphenyls (PCBs). Algae oil goes directly to the source, providing the essential fatty acids without the associated risks.
The Algae Oil Production Process: A Controlled Environment
- Controlled Cultivation: Microalgae are grown in large stainless steel fermentation tanks, often using plant-based sugars as their food source. This closed-system cultivation process is a crucial step that prevents any exposure to pollutants found in open water bodies, such as heavy metals and microplastics.
- Oil Extraction: Once the microalgae have reached an optimal oil content, the oil is extracted. Many manufacturers use gentle, solvent-free methods, such as expeller pressing, to separate the oil from the algae biomass. This ensures the purity of the oil is maintained.
- Refinement and Purification: The extracted oil is further refined to remove any remaining impurities, such as free fatty acids and phospholipids, and ensure a safe and stable product. In some cases, a mild deodorization process is used to remove any unpleasant odors, resulting in a product with a neutral flavor profile.
- Third-Party Testing: Reputable brands submit their finished algae oil products to third-party labs for rigorous testing. These tests verify the absence of heavy metals like mercury, as well as other potential contaminants, and confirm the product's freshness and potency.
A Comparative Look at Omega-3 Sources
| Feature | Algae Oil | Fish Oil | Wild-Caught Fish |
|---|---|---|---|
| Mercury Risk | None. Grown in controlled, sterile tanks. | Very low, as reputable brands use molecular distillation. Cheaper versions might carry a risk. | Varies, with larger, longer-lived predatory fish having the highest levels. |
| Source of Omega-3 | The primary, plant-based source of DHA and EPA. | Derived from the fatty tissue of oily fish. | Obtained directly from consuming the fish. |
| Sustainability | Highly sustainable, grown in tanks without depleting marine ecosystems. | Potential for environmental concerns due to overfishing and bycatch. | Variable; can have a high environmental footprint depending on the species. |
| Vegan/Vegetarian | Yes, 100% plant-based. | No, derived from animals. | No, animal-based. |
| Contaminants | Free from ocean-borne pollutants like PCBs, dioxins, and microplastics. | Must be purified to remove environmental contaminants; effectiveness can vary. | Can contain a range of ocean pollutants. |
The Health and Safety Advantages of Mercury-Free Algae Oil
The absence of mercury and other toxins in algae oil makes it a particularly attractive omega-3 source for certain populations. This includes pregnant women, who need to be extra cautious about heavy metal exposure due to risks to fetal development. It is also the preferred option for vegans and vegetarians who do not consume animal-derived products. Because the microalgae are cultivated specifically to produce high levels of DHA and EPA, the resulting oil is a potent and reliable source of these essential fatty acids. Consumers can confidently receive the cardiovascular, cognitive, and anti-inflammatory benefits of omega-3s without worrying about contaminants.

Frequently Asked Questions
How is algae oil made to be mercury-free?
High-quality algae oil is produced in controlled, land-based fermentation tanks, completely bypassing the marine environment where mercury and other heavy metals accumulate.
Why does fish oil sometimes contain mercury?
Fish oil can contain traces of mercury because fish, being higher up the marine food chain, accumulate heavy metals from the water and their prey. While reputable brands purify their oils, the risk exists, especially with less regulated products.
Are all algae oils guaranteed to be mercury-free?
High-quality algae oil produced through controlled fermentation is reliably mercury-free. It is always wise to choose a brand that provides third-party testing results to ensure purity and potency.
Can pregnant women safely take algae oil?
Yes, DHA-rich algae oil is considered a very safe and effective source of omega-3s for pregnant and breastfeeding women, as it is free from the contaminants found in some fish.
Does algae oil have any other contaminants?
Because it is grown in sterile, controlled environments, quality algae oil is also free from other common ocean pollutants, including PCBs, dioxins, and microplastics.
Is algae oil a sustainable choice for omega-3s?
Yes, algae oil is significantly more sustainable than fish oil because its production does not contribute to overfishing or disrupt marine ecosystems. It uses fewer resources like land and water.
What are the main health benefits of taking algae oil?
Algae oil provides the essential omega-3 fatty acids, particularly DHA and EPA, which support brain function, heart health, eye health, and help reduce inflammation.
